Craft Brewery or Gastropub? Weighing Your Choices for Startup Achievement

Embarking on a new venture in the beverage industry requires careful consideration. Choosing between opening a operation and a bar presents unique obstacles and rewards. A microbrewery focuses on producing beer to market wholesale, requiring substantial investment and knowledge in fermentation techniques. Conversely, a pub concentrates on providing drinks and food directly to consumers, necessitating managing a customer-facing team and acquiring a prime location. Finally, the ideal route depends on your individual aspirations, financial assets, and target awareness.
